the having-seen-and-now-knowing (ones)

Morphological NotesVerb; perfect tense; active voice; participle; nominative masculine plural. The perfect form of εἴδω functions with present force, expressing a settled state of knowledge resulting from prior perception.
Rendering Rationaleεἰδότες is a perfect active participle, nominative masculine plural. The perfect tense of εἴδω carries the sense of a completed seeing with a present state of knowledge, so "having-seen-and-now-knowing" preserves both the visual root and its resulting awareness. The nominative masculine plural participle is rendered substantivally as "the ... ones."
